Central Connecticut Announces Creation of Clynes Athletic Enrichment Fund
Soccer Scoreboard to be renamed the Clynes Family Scoreboard
Former Central Connecticut student and longtime supporter Pat Clynes, along with Vice President for Institutional Advancement Chris Galligan and Director of Athletics Paul Schlickmann have announced the creation of the Michael F. Clynes Athletic Enrichment Fund. Clynes, a longtime donor to the CCSU Athletics Department, has also committed to a donation to the Athletic Development Fund within the CCSU Foundation.
As a result of his continued support and commitment to CCSU, the scoreboard at the soccer and track complex will be renamed The Clynes Family Scoreboard (pictured: Pat Clynes and family on Monday, August 8)
"I enjoyed my time and had a wonderful experience at Central," Clynes said on Monday. "Even though I left after two and a half years for the Marines, I have a special place in my heart for CCSU and its Athletics program. I believe that student-athletes are tremendously positive representatives of any University. They work extremely hard every day both in the classroom and on the playing field and they deserve our support."
Clynes, who recently retired from the energy industry after 25 years, currently lives in Houston, TX. He grew up in Southington, CT, and graduated from Southington High School in 1980. Following five years in the Marines, Clynes completed his Bachelor's Degree at the University of Texas at San Antonio.
